site stats

Try to write the algorithm of quick sort

WebWhen I ran it in terminal and set the length of the randomly-generated array to 10,000, it completed the task in 4ms. In contrast, it took the InsertionSort algorithm 31ms to sort an array of exactly the same length, which means the QuickSort algorithm was 7.75 times as … WebYouTube 165 views, 6 likes, 3 loves, 13 comments, 0 shares, Facebook Watch Videos from Stroudsburg Wesleyan Church: 4/9/2024: Easter Sunday Service at...

QuickSort (With Code in Python/C++/Java/C) - Programiz

WebMar 14, 2024 · Key TakeAways. The Quicksort algorithm sorts a list or array using a “divide and conquer” strategy. Tony Hoare developed it in 1959. This method can be … WebBig O is definitely an important skill to know. Many companies will expect you to know the complexity of your algorithms. Bubble, Heap, Insertion, Merge, Quick, Radix, and Selection. If a company asks you for coding games, take home assignments or to know sorting algorithms, fuck ‘em. hill has eyes waiver https://traffic-sc.com

Introduction to Divide and Conquer Algorithm - Data Structure and ...

WebSorting is a way of arranging items in a systematic manner. Quicksort is the widely used sorting algorithm that makes n log n comparisons in average case for sorting an array of … WebJan 29, 2024 · Let us break down the Quicksort process into a few steps. Select a pivot. Initialize the left and right pointers, pointing to the left and right ends of the list. Start … WebOct 9, 2024 · Performance In the Quick sort algorithm, we divide the array into two parts , then again into two parts till only a single element is left so this division takes log(n) time … smart band how to set your time

Quicksort algorithm in Python (Step By Step) - Like Geeks

Category:Quicksort algorithm overview Quick sort (article) Khan …

Tags:Try to write the algorithm of quick sort

Try to write the algorithm of quick sort

Quick Sort - javatpoint

WebA sorting algorithm is used to arrange elements of an array/list in a specific order. For example, Sorting an array. Here, we are sorting the array in ascending order. There are … WebSteps to Implement Quick Sorting Algorithms. 1. Choose an element called pivot from the array. Generally, the middle element is chosen as the pivot. Let us take 4 as the pivot. 2. …

Try to write the algorithm of quick sort

Did you know?

WebThen, sub arrays are sorted separately by applying quick sort algorithm recursively. Quick Sort Example- Consider the following array has to be sorted in ascending order using … WebJul 3, 2016 · Quick Sort also uses divide and conquer technique like merge sort, but does not require additional storage space.It is one of the most famous comparison based …

WebThis C program sorts a given array of integer numbers using randomized Quick sort technique. It is comparison sort which works on divide and conquer technique. It is in … http://programming-point.com/algorithm-step-by-step/

WebCyberlibris ScholarVox est la première bibliothèque numérique communautaire dédiée aux institutions académiques, écoles de commerce et écoles d'ingénieurs. Elle sert dans plus de 10 pays des dizaines de milliers de membres abonnés, étudiants, professeurs, chercheurs, bibliothécaires, passionnés par l'économie, les sciences de gestion au sens large et les … WebJun 10, 2024 · The primary topics in this part of the specialization are: asymptotic ("Big-oh") notation, sorting and searching, divide and conquer (master method, integer and matrix multiplication, closest pair), and randomized algorithms (QuickSort, contraction algorithm for …

WebAug 21, 2024 · QuickSort – Understanding the QuickSort Algorithm and Implementation. QuickSort algorithm is a brilliant idea of Tony Hoare. This algorithm is so effective that if …

hill haven fire storm 28cWebDec 15, 2024 · 5 min read Quick Sort is based on the concept of Divide and Conquer algorithm, which is also the concept used in Merge Sort. The difference is, that in quick … hill haven cemetery monroe gaWebQuick Sort Algorithm. Quick sort is one of the most famous sorting algorithms based on divide and conquers strategy which results in an O (n log n) complexity. So, the algorithm … smart band in indiaWebSep 29, 2016 · Recursive quicksort has four basic steps: (1) decide if we're already sorted, (2) choose a pivot, (3) partition and (4) recurse. The considerable majority of your … hill haven commerce gaWebApr 28, 2024 · But the result in my pc showed something different. I copied the partition function from programiz.com and used python's default Timsort as the Insertion Sort (just … hill have eyes 3 full movie in hindiWebDec 4, 2024 · Example: In Insertion sort, you compare the key element with the previous elements. If the previous elements are greater than the key element, then you move the … hill have eyes 1WebMar 21, 2024 · A Sorting Algorithm is used to rearrange a given array or list of elements according to a comparison operator on the elements. The comparison operator is used to … hill haven greenhouse valley city ohio